The taxable values shown here will not match the values reported by your appraisal district.

See the ISD DEDUCTION Report for a breakdown of deduction values.

Government Code subsections 403.302(j) and (k) require the Comptroller's office to certify alternative measures of school district wealth. These measures are reported for taxable values for maintenance and operation (M&O) tax purposes and for interest and sinking fund (I&S) tax purposes. For school districts that have not entered into value limitation agreements, T1 through T4 will be the same as T7 through T10.
